Output 34e93b6a03f836ab929fe3d5fa863d5abb24c5131785ce1f7c54a20447210424:0

value
4090570
script pubkey
OP_0 OP_PUSHBYTES_20 d6a89b6ec2dee4438e5c9284e8b5563698ac1401
address
bc1q665fkmkzmmjy8rjuj2zw3d2kx6v2c9qpk5r3xu
transaction
34e93b6a03f836ab929fe3d5fa863d5abb24c5131785ce1f7c54a20447210424
spent
true